Why Aquarium Weight Matters
Fishkeeping physics are relentless. Water weighs approximately 8.34 pounds per gallon (or approximately 1 kilogram per liter) at space temperature level. When multiplying that by numerous gallons, the numbers intensify rapidly.
Placing a heavy tank on an unsupported flooring can result in:
- Sagging floorboards: Causing doors to jam and furnishings to tilt.
- Structural failure: In serious cases, floor joists can split, resulting in devastating collapses.
- Tank tension: If a flooring droops even a portion of an inch, the aquarium stand can twist, putting unequal pressure on the glass seams and leading to ravaging leakages.
Parts That Make Up Total Aquarium Weight
When utilizing a weight of aquarium calculator, one should represent more than simply the water. The overall "wet weight" is a cumulative overall of a number of elements:
- The Empty Tank (Glass or Acrylic): The heavier the glass and the bigger the measurements, the more the empty enclosure weighs. Rimless, thick-glass tanks are especially heavier than standard framed tanks.
- Water: Always computed at roughly 8.34 pounds per gallon. Keep in mind that displacement by rocks and driftwood minimizes water volume a little, but dense decors can add their own weight.
- Substrate: Sand, gravel, and aqusoil add significant weight. A deep sand bed can quickly include 50 to 100 pounds to a medium-sized tank.
- Hardscape: Heavy Seiryu stone, dragon rock, and big pieces of waterlogged driftwood include substantial mass.
- Stand and Equipment: While these aren't within the tank, their weight must be supported by the flooring along with the tank. Sump filters filled with water likewise add considerable weight underneath the screen.
Requirement Aquarium Sizes and Estimated Weights
To provide a clearer photo of what various setups weigh, the following table outlines typical Aquarium Calculator Gallons sizes and their approximate filled weights (including water, substrate, and rocks).
Tank Size (Gallons)Dimensions (LxWxH in inches)Empty Weight (lbs)Estimated Total Filled Weight (lbs)Estimated Total Filled Weight (kg)5 Gallon16 x 8 x 106 pounds|55 pounds|25 kg10 Gallon20 x 10 x 1211 pounds|110 lbs|50 kg20 Gallon Long30 x 12 x 1225 pounds|225 lbs|102 kg29 Gallon30 x 12 x 1833 lbs|330 pounds|150 kg40 Gallon Breeder36 x 18 x 1655 pounds|450 lbs|204 kg55 Gallon48 x 13 x 2178 pounds|625 lbs|283 kg75 Gallon48 x 18 x 21120 pounds|850 lbs|385 kg125 Gallon72 x 18 x 22215 pounds|1,400 lbs|635 kg
Keep in mind: Weights are quotes and will vary based on the thickness of the glass, heavy aquascaping materials, and equipment.
How to Calculate Aquarium Weight Manually
For those who desire to run the numbers themselves, an easy formula can be applied.
Step 1: Calculate Water Volume
If the tank's dimensions are known in inches:₤ ₤ text Volume in Gallons = frac text Length times text Width times text Height 231 ₤ ₤
Step 2: Multiply Water by Weight
₤ ₤ text Water Weight = text Gallons times 8.34 text lbs ₤ ₤
Step 3: Add Substrate and Hardscape
- Substrate: Estimate 1 pound per pound of sand/gravel, or compute volume (cubic feet) increased by roughly 90-- 100 lbs per cubic foot for wet gravel.
- Rocks/Wood: Weigh them on a family scale before putting them in the tank, or price quote based on density.
Step 4: Factor in the Tank and Stand
Inspect the producer's specs for the empty weight of the glass aquarium and the aquarium stand, then include everything together.
Flooring Load Limits: Can Your Home Handle It?
The majority of modern residential homes are constructed to basic architectural codes. Knowing these limitations helps figure out where an aquarium can safely go.
- Upper Floors: Typically crafted to support a "live load" of 30 to 40 pounds per square foot.
- Ground Floors/ Slabs: Built straight on concrete, ground floorings can usually manage almost any standard Aquarium Gallon Calculator size without structural reinforcement.
Tips for Placing Tanks Safely on Upper Floors:
- Perpendicular to Joists: Always run long tanks perpendicular to the floor joists underneath them. This disperses the weight throughout multiple joists rather than straining simply one.
- Near Load-Bearing Walls: Placing a heavy tank near an outside wall or a load-bearing interior wall offers optimal structural support, as these areas are crafted to carry weight to the foundation.
- Spread the Footprint: A broader stand distributes weight over a larger area, lowering pounds-per-square-foot pressure.
